My baby is premature (30th week born and birth weight 1kg)…last month 29th he was celebrated first birthday and his weight is 6.8kg.he able to stand and walk with support,but he doesn’t stand without support.is it ok or need to worry?

Most of the kids learn to walk independently somewhere between the age of 12 to 17 months so there is no delay delay and also with premature child you can expect for them to reach the milestone maybe a month or so extra then usual full term child and that’s completely normal so need not worry about it
